Anyone remember these from back in '97? They came with Burger King Kids Club Meals at Halloween and are unquestionably the best ever toy's that came with any Kid's Club/Happy Meal without a doubt.
They also did Dracula, but I never managed to pick him up. You can still get them quite easily on ebay, usually in the States, keep meaning to get the Dracula but just haven't got round to it yet

I love these "new-old" ReAction figures. It's great to see other companies getting in on the act, too. Zica has Six Million Dollar Man and Twilight Zone, and new company Warpo has a Kickstarter for Legends of Cthulhu.
There are SO many coming out that I have to be picky. I'm only going to be getting toys from properties that were actually from the 70's & 80's. So, Back to the Future & Goonies, but not Firefly & Buffy. And even then, I'll be picky. Only one Predator is fine for me. Also trying to decide if I should open them or display them on the card.
